EDRD 630: Advanced Literacy Foundations and Instruction, Birth to Middle Childhood
Important: For the most up-to-date information, refer to the official George Mason Course Catalog
General Information
Credit hours: 3
Description: Prerequisite: admission to the literacy emphasis, or permission of program coordinator. Advanced study of literacy theory, research, and practice as it relates to younger learners. Addresses sociocultural, cognitive, linguistic, psychological, and developmental influences on children's literacy. Includes reading, writing, and oral communication.
